Getting Started
Start here - https://www.bimmerfest.com/forums/sh...php?p=10193333
NOTE: Do NOT follow the charity donation instructions in the PDF in the link above. Instead, email tokenmaster directly and request the donation instructions. You should receive an auto reply detailing the exact steps and requirements. Follow those and you should get launcher pro 3.x fairly quickly.

Once you have all the software installed per the link above, go here - https://www.bimmerfest.com/forums/sh...d.php?t=983245

I had issues getting Launcher PRO to update the cheat codes, so I went to - https://github.com/packetpilot/bmw-f/tree/master/cheats - and downloaded the repository as a ZIP. I then extracted the contents of the cheats folder to:
C:\Program Files (x86)\TokenMaster\E-Sys Launcher PRO\FDLCodes

Then, in Launcher Pro I selected the Authors I wanted to load. The following are Authors are good to start with for g20 coding (s18a):
  • Almaretto
  • jokinawa

So far, I have successfully coded the following:
  • Remove legal disclaimers (all)
  • m startup animation
  • ASS memory
  • ASD off
  • air con memory
  • video in motion (works using jokinawa's cheats and instructions)
  • close trunk from fob
  • close trunk from door switch
  • full SMS display
  • Coasting
  • Flashing Brake Force Display (need to test)
  • Speed Correction
  • Auto activate heated steering wheel when cold
  • 5x Turn Indicator
  • Lane change assistance (I already had assisted driving view from the factory, thanks to Marcelo_BSB)
  • Comfort+ Mode (these settings are also also selectable in ECO PRO individual)
